STAMFORD, CT – Gartner this week raised its worldwide semiconductor capital spending projection for 2016, but warned of possible lower production longer-term.
 
The research firm now expects spending to decline 0.7% in 2016 to $64.3 billion. That's up from the estimated 2% decline in Gartner's previous quarterly forecast.

AUSTIN, TX – Fan-out wafer level packaging (FO-WLP) continues to show growth momentum, says TechSearch, with multiple parts found in Samsung’s Galaxy phones and many packages expected in Apple’s next iPhone. Companies are researching large area panel processing as a result of constant pressure to lower cost.
